Amazon’s pocketbook ecosystem is fascinatingly diverse. Traditional publishers like Hachette and Macmillan use Amazon as a major distribution channel, often releasing compact editions of bestsellers—think 'The Silent Patient' in mass-market form. But the real revolution comes from Amazon Publishing’s own imprints. Ever heard of 'Lake Union Publishing'? They specialize in literary fiction and book club picks, while '47North' pumps out sci-fi and fantasy pocketbooks. These imprints operate like traditional publishers but leverage Amazon’s data to target readers aggressively.

Then there’s the indie wave. KDP authors can opt for paperback runs, and many design pocket-sized editions for travelers or commuters. I’ve seen urban fantasy series like 'The Dresden Files' get reprinted in portable formats alongside debut authors who price their pocketbooks at $5-$8 to hook readers. Amazon’s print-on-demand service means even obscure titles stay in stock indefinitely.

Don’t overlook academic or niche publishers either. Dover Publications floods Amazon with affordable classics, and small presses like Tin House experiment with quirky pocket editions. The key is to filter searches by ‘format’ or check the publisher’s name in product details—sometimes that reveals a whole catalog of similarly sized books you’d never find otherwise.

I've noticed that a mix of big publishers and indie authors dominate the space. Heavy hitters like HarperCollins and Penguin Random House often release mass-market paperbacks, especially for popular genres like romance and thrillers. But what's really exciting is the rise of self-published authors. Platforms like Kindle Direct Publishing (KDP) allow writers to bypass traditional gatekeepers and publish directly. Some of my favorite finds are from unknown authors who nail niche genres—like cozy mysteries or dystopian sci-fi. Amazon also has imprints like Thomas & Mercer for mysteries or Montlake for romance, which curate quality reads. If you dig into the 'Customers also bought' sections, you’ll often stumble upon hidden gems from smaller presses or solo creators who’ve built followings through serialized stories.

For collectors, limited-run pocketbooks sometimes pop up from specialty publishers like Folio Society or Subterranean Press, though these are rarer on Amazon. The algorithm can be hit or miss, but once you follow a few indie authors or subscribe to genre-specific newsletters, the recommendations get scarily accurate.

Which publishers specialize in small pocketbook editions?

3 Answers2025-05-21 21:19:00
I’ve always been a fan of small pocketbook editions because they’re so convenient to carry around. One publisher that stands out to me is Penguin Classics. They’ve been doing this for decades, and their little black spines are iconic. Another one I love is Dover Publications. They focus on affordable, compact editions of classic literature, which is perfect for someone like me who’s always on the go. Then there’s Wordsworth Editions, known for their budget-friendly pocket-sized books. They’ve got a great range of classics and lesser-known works. Lastly, I’d mention Everyman’s Library. While they’re a bit more premium, their pocket editions are beautifully crafted and feel special to own. These publishers have made it so easy to keep a book in my bag wherever I go.

How to self-publish a pocketbook novel on Amazon?

3 Answers2025-08-16 14:17:48
I’ve self-published a few pocketbook novels on Amazon, and the process is straightforward if you take it step by step. Start by writing and editing your manuscript thoroughly—hiring a professional editor is worth it. Then, design a catchy cover or hire a designer; a good cover grabs attention. Format your book for Kindle using tools like Kindle Create or Vellum. Upload your manuscript and cover to Amazon KDP, set your price, and choose between Kindle eBook or paperback. Don’t forget to write a compelling book description and select relevant keywords to help readers find your work. Once everything’s set, hit publish and promote your book through social media and Amazon ads.
